  • Title
    Order of the Poor Law Commissioners for England and Wales (1st Sept 1835), with a note to the effect that 'this copy is made from a typewritten copy supplied by R.O. Watson, Clerk to the Guardians of the Poor ... the effect of this order is to transfer all Poor Law functions from the Guardians of the Poor within the Town of Bedford, who accordingly do not come within the definition of the term 'Board of Guardians' in the Interpretation Act 1889. It follows from this that the provision of the Local Government Act 1894 and the Poor Law Act 1927 and the Local Government Act 1929 do not apply to this body and that their property is vested in them and is not transferred to the County Council' (no date)
